Understanding the Role of Experienced Installers
Installers are professionals responsible for establishing, fitting, and protecting various parts within a building and construction task. This can consist of tasks varying from the installation of windows, doors, and floor covering to more complicated systems such as cooling and heating, pipes, and electrical setups. Experienced installers not just possess the technical skills to perform their jobs but also bring vital knowledge and insights that can substantially impact job results.

Employing experienced installers can have a considerable impact on job quality, speed, and costs. Here are numerous advantages:

Quality Workmanship
Experienced installers have actually refined their abilities through years of practice. Their attention to detail typically translates into superior workmanship.
Efficiency
A seasoned installer can carry out jobs more rapidly as they are familiar with best practices and faster ways, guaranteeing that jobs stay on schedule.
Problem-Solving Skills
Experienced installers can anticipate prospective issues and address them before they intensify, conserving time and reducing the danger of pricey hold-ups.
Understanding of Compliance Standards
They are well-versed in the most recent building regulations and security regulations, reducing the danger of fines and costly rework.
Insight into Material Selection

When hiring experienced installers, several factors need to guide your decision:

Certifications and Licenses
Guarantee the installer holds essential licenses and industry-recognized certifications.

Work History
Consider the installer's experience in comparable tasks. Request a portfolio or referrals.

Insurance coverage
Verify that they carry liability insurance and employee's payment coverage to safeguard against prospective mishaps or issues.

Track record
Try to find online evaluations or request recommendations to evaluate their reliability and quality of work.
